Making an appointment impossible

March 12, 2021
I know there is a pandemic and staff are short, but I have tried to get an appointment through Patient Access on line for months, Ringing from my mobile I get to option 1 or 2 it cuts off that is before queuing for an appointment which are rare as so many people trying to get one. My calls cost 50p a minute. My friend rang for me, after 20 mins on hold she got me a telephone consultation who suggested to call at 8am for blood tests, I said I have problem getting through on mobile, GP said he would get someone to call, 5 days later no call, so my friend called again to be told there are no nurse appointments for another month. I even wrote a letter and put in suggestions box, I have heart condition, heart been out of rhythm for months, I have lost 3/4 of a stone, appetite gone, diarrhoea, fatigue, pain in side and ache under left breast, but don't really want to go to A & E as they have enough to do at the QE hospital. My good friend is going to ring every day until she gets me an appointment. I want to change surgeries but don't know if all surgeries are the same. It is not the reception staff fault it is the system to make appointments and there are no enough appointments given out per day to go round the community,

This practice aims for a personal touch.

February 18, 2021
Once speaking to a receptionist everything carefully explained. It may not be what you want to hear but are the facts. The GP’s are subject to appalling constraints which prevent best health care. However this practice aims for a personal touch. There should be protection for GP’s if they deem the patient is a time waster for trivia or DNA. In palliative care I have benefited from the same GP care; this saves SO much time in general as well rather, than the random pot-luck in appts. A 5 min appt cannot gather all the salient facts from scratch. I was a health professional so can confirm that. A hospital Consultant has the luxury of longer examination appts.
